DIY Waste Disposal Changes

Oxfordshire residents can now dispose of limited amounts of DIY waste for free at the county’s household waste recycling centres (HWRCs) by using an online booking system. Residents can dispose of up to five standard DIY items for free, or … Continue reading

Lorry Driver Prosecuted

A resident has proved the value of reporting an overweight vehicle coming through the village. Following a report and witness statement by the resident, Oxfordshire County Council (OCC) prosecuted the lorry driver involved who pleaded guilty to the offence. He … Continue reading
